Lemon Beebrush Syrup

Lemon Beebrush Syrup is a home-made ingredient, inspired by 'What to do with all the Lemon Beebrush in the garden'. Also known as Lemon Verbena, it is a flowering plant, and as the name suggests, it attracts bees.

The leaves and edible flowers of the Lemon Beebrush are often used in martinis, ice cream, syrups, sun teas, pesto, salad dressing. It's also used as a fragrance in perfumes.




Lemon verbena has a refreshing and calming scent and can be very soothing for the mind and relax the nerves. It also reduces stress besides calming a hyperactive and anxious mind.

Tips and Hacks

Next time you're grilling, use a bunch of rosemary sprigs tied together as your basting brush. It's a helpful tip that gives your food a hint of rosemary flavor and makes your backyard smell wonderful, too. Tie them up, dip in oil, and brush on your meats or veggies.
